Significance of Early Oral Visits



Acknowledging the significance of early oral visits can set the foundation for a kid's lifelong oral health and wellness. Establishing a partnership with a pediatric dentist as very early as the eruption of the initial tooth, typically around six months of age, is important. These initial check outs not only familiarize children with the dental environment but also enable for early detection of prospective problems, such as imbalance or dental caries.


Early oral check-ups equip caregivers with important understanding concerning correct dental care, dietary recommendations, and the prevention of oral diseases. Pediatric dental professionals are knowledgeable in addressing the unique requirements of youngsters, guaranteeing that they obtain age-appropriate education on dental hygiene. Additionally, these sees offer an opportunity to review routines such as thumb-sucking and pacifier use, which can influence dental growth.


Vital Oral Hygiene Practices



Establishing a solid foundation for a youngster's oral wellness goes past routine oral check outs; it likewise involves instilling effective dental hygiene methods from an early age. Caregivers and moms and dads play an important duty in teaching youngsters correct methods to keep their oral health.

First, it is necessary to start cleaning as quickly as the first tooth appears, using a soft-bristled tooth brush and a little amount of fluoride toothpaste. For youngsters under 3 years of ages, a smear of tooth paste is adequate; for children aged 3 to 6, a pea-sized quantity is proper - kid dentist near me. Motivating brushing two times a day, preferably in the early morning and prior to bedtime, helps develop a regimen


Flossing should start when two teeth touch, as this stops plaque accumulation in hard-to-reach areas. Moms and dads must help their youngsters with brushing and flossing till they have to do with seven or 8 years of ages to make certain thoroughness.


In addition, establishing routine dental exams every six months allows for expert surveillance of oral health and wellness. Educating youngsters the importance of dental hygiene and making it a fun, interesting activity can foster long-lasting healthy behaviors that are essential in stopping usual dental issues.

Duty of Nourishment in Dental Health



Nourishment plays a crucial role in maintaining optimum oral health and wellness, as the foods kids consume can significantly affect the growth and toughness of their teeth. A well-balanced diet plan abundant in necessary vitamins and minerals is important for constructing solid enamel and supporting general oral wellness.


On the other hand, a diet high in acids and sugars can result in detrimental results on oral health. Sweet treats and beverages can promote the growth of harmful microorganisms in the mouth, bring about enhanced acidity and a greater risk of tooth decay. It is necessary for caregivers to motivate healthier treat options, such as fruits, veggies, and whole grains, which not just offer needed nutrients yet likewise promote saliva production, further safeguarding teeth.


Usual Oral Troubles in Kid



Dental health and wellness problems are a typical concern for several moms and dads, as children can experience a variety of problems that might influence their oral wellness. One common problem is cavities, or dental caries, which arise from the demineralization of tooth enamel because of acid-producing bacteria. This problem is commonly exacerbated by bad nutritional behaviors, such as constant intake of sweet treats and beverages.


Another usual problem is malocclusion, where teeth are misaligned, resulting in difficulties in biting, chewing, and speaking. This can arise from hereditary variables or behaviors such as thumb sucking and long term pacifier usage. Additionally, gingivitis, an early kind of gum tissue disease, can occur in children, often due to insufficient dental health practices. It is characterized by red, puffy periodontals that may hemorrhage throughout brushing.


Tooth injuries, consisting of avulsions or fractures, are additionally regular amongst energetic children. These can arise from drops, sports, or accidents. Early recognition and intervention are vital in handling these issues to stop additional issues. Routine dental examinations play an important duty in detecting and addressing these usual dental problems properly.
